Optimizing Google My Business
Google My Business is a powerful tool that can help local businesses get noticed by potential customers in their area. By optimizing your Google My Business listing, you can improve your visibility in local search results and attract more customers to your business.
Creating Your Listing
Setting up a Google My Business listing is easy and can be done in just a few simple steps. Start by visiting the Google My Business website and clicking on the “Start Now” button. You will be prompted to enter your business name, address, phone number, and other essential information. Make sure to provide accurate and up-to-date details to ensure that customers can easily find and contact your business.
Optimizing Your Listing
Once you have created your Google My Business listing, it’s important to optimize it to make it more attractive to potential customers. Add high-quality photos of your business, products, and services to give customers a visual idea of what you offer. Write a compelling business description that highlights your unique selling points and what sets your business apart from competitors. Encourage satisfied customers to leave positive reviews to build trust with potential customers and improve your ranking in local search results.

Building Local Citations
Local citations play a crucial role in helping local businesses appear in search results and attract more customers. By understanding what local citations are and ensuring consistency across all listings, businesses can improve their visibility online.
What Are Local Citations?
Local citations are online references to a business’s Name, Address, and Phone number (NAP) on various websites, apps, and directories. These references help search engines verify the legitimacy and relevance of a business, ultimately impacting its local search ranking.
Popular places where businesses should ensure their citations are listed include online directories like Yelp, Yellow Pages, Google My Business, and Bing Places. These listings provide essential information about the business to potential customers searching online.
Ensuring Consistency
Consistency is key when it comes to local citations. Businesses must ensure that their NAP information is accurate and consistent across all online listings. Any discrepancies in the business name, address, or phone number can confuse both search engines and potential customers.
By regularly monitoring and updating local citations, businesses can maintain a strong online presence and improve their chances of ranking well in local search results. Consistent NAP information builds trust with search engines and users, signaling that the business is reputable and reliable.

Local Link Building
Building local links is a crucial aspect of improving your business’s visibility in online searches. By getting other local websites to link back to your site, you can boost your site’s credibility and authority in the eyes of search engines like Google.
What Are Backlinks?
Backlinks are simply links from one website to another. They act as a vote of confidence for your site, indicating to search engines that your content is valuable and worth sharing. The more high-quality backlinks your site has, the higher it is likely to rank in search results.
Building Local Links
When it comes to building local links, there are several strategies you can implement. One effective way is to collaborate with other local businesses in your area. For example, you could partner with a complementary business to offer joint promotions or events, with each business linking to the other on their websites.
Another strategy is to join local business directories or chambers of commerce, where you can list your business and include a link back to your website. These local directories can provide valuable backlinks while also connecting you with other businesses in your community.
Remember, the key to successful link building is to focus on quality over quantity. Aim to acquire backlinks from reputable, relevant websites within your industry or local area. By building a strong network of local links, you can enhance your site’s SEO and attract more local customers to your business.
